Transaction 11c8f4e04d8e987f55d904f653dce88702eb0a2814cf98ed31a99308cd2d65a5

3 Input
1 Outputs
  • 11c8f4e04d8e987f55d904f653dce88702eb0a2814cf98ed31a99308cd2d65a5:0
  • value  17771094
    address  1hgYQqzGgGq948P8i2Hd9y2MxmFdULAt3